The car was plugged in yesterday and threw the following codes. They were then all cleared, car restarted.. The only code to come back straight away was the P0100 (MAF).

P0100 Mass Air Flow (MAF) Circuit Malfunction
P0304 Code - Cylinder #4 Misfire
P0307 Code - Cylinder #7 Misfire
P0300 Diagnostic Code - Random Misfire

Following the clearing of the codes and the restart of the car, with the one code (MAF) the car was revved and then threw up three more codes- Seen below;

P0304 Code - Cylinder #4 Misfire
P0307 Code - Cylinder #7 Misfire
P0300 Diagnostic Code - Random Misfire

So it points towards the MAF? (Its clearly faulty)
But can the MAF cause all of the other fault codes and misfires?

Yes, a dodgy maf can give missfire codes.

To be sure that it is faulty look at the live data with a diag tool.
